Hexaxim/Infranix is a combination vaccine for newborns that provides protection against Diphtheria, Pertussis, Tetanus, Hepatitis B, Polio, and Haemophilus influenzae type b (Hib). It is crucial for infant immunization to prevent these deadly diseases.
Hexaxim/Infranix is a multi-component vaccine designed to protect babies from six serious diseases: Diphtheria, Pertussis (Whooping Cough), Tetanus, Hepatitis B, Polio, and Haemophilus influenzae type b (Hib). Administered as a single dose, it provides broad protection in the early stages of life and is an essential part of the infant immunization schedule.
This vaccine is recommended for babies starting at zero to six months of age. The combination of these vaccines in one injection reduces the number of shots a baby needs while ensuring maximum protection against these critical diseases. Hexaxim/Infranix is safe, effective, and widely recommended by healthcare professionals worldwide.

β οΈ Precautions:
- Administered under the supervision of a healthcare provider
- Not suitable for infants with severe allergic reactions to any component of the vaccine
- Mild side effects like fever, redness, or swelling at the injection site are common
- Rare side effects may include allergic reactions or irritability
